Abstract
The utility model discloses the safety-type alarm whistles, connect with the high-voltage tube of air respiratorresuscitator, and safety-type alarm whistle includes: shell, the interior chamber having with high-voltage tube gas connection;Whistle body, with cage connection;Whistle core, the whistle body connection;Alarm piston is set in the body of the whistle, and is configured to direction axially along and slides in the body of the whistle;Sealing piston, it is arranged to a part and is located in shell, and another part is located in the body of the whistle, and sealing piston has first end face and second end face in its axial direction, wherein first end face bears the pressure of high pressure gas in chamber, and second end face bears the pressure from alarm piston;Wherein, under non-alarm station, the second end face of sealing piston and the inner wall step surface of whistle body are in close contact, and under station of alarming, the second end face pushes away the inner wall step surface by alarm piston.The safety-type alarm whistle solves the problems, such as the security risk as brought by threaded engagement by being adjusted to structure.

Background technique
Air respiratorresuscitator is equipped as respiratory protection, is widely used in fire-fighting and rescue, metallurgy, chemical industry, ship and army
Etc. every field.Air respiratorresuscitator includes that cylinder package, depressurized system component, alarm whistle component, mask, steam supply valve and backrest are total
At.In use, will first be full of the compressed air of 30MPa in cylinder package, then by the decompression on cylinder package and air respiratorresuscitator
Pressure reducing valve connection in system component, after opening the bottle valve in cylinder package, the compressed air in cylinder package enters decompression
Valve, after level-one depressurizes (at this point, air pressure reduces to 0.7MPa) by middle pressure pipe, pressure pipe enters steam supply valve and carries out secondary pressure in
(at this point, air pressure reduces to 1.5 millibars) enters mask and uses for user's breathing afterwards.Wherein alarm whistle component is in storage pressure in 5-
It will start alarm within the scope of 6MPa, issue the alarm sound greater than 90 decibels or more, remind user's tolerance insufficient, need to remove at once
From arrive place of safety.But since the initiation value of alarm whistle needs are adjusted, and need band controlled atmosphere again in adjustment process
Section, therefore, once external screw thread and internal screw thread are not engaged a tooth or more in adjustment process, gas source one is connected, inside alarm whistle
Part will fly out with the pressure of gas source, cause injury to personnel even occur injures and deaths safety accident, especially in scheduling and planning
The defect seems especially prominent in the process, is extremely unfavorable for the personal safety of commissioning staff.
Based on this, it is expected that obtaining a kind of safety-type alarm whistle, by being designed adjustment to structure, effectively solve in band
Safety during controlled atmosphere section ensure that the personal safety of commissioning staff.

As shown in Figure 1, air respiratorresuscitator includes mask 1, gas cylinder 3 and the steam supply valve 2 with mask 1,3 air circuit connection of gas cylinder
And the safety-type alarm whistle 6 by high-voltage tube 5 and 3 air circuit connection of gas cylinder, wherein safety-type alarm whistle 6 and 5 screw thread of high-voltage tube
Connection.
Fig. 2 further illustrates the specific structure of safety-type alarm whistle.Fig. 2 is respirator described in the utility model decompression
Structural schematic diagram of the device with alarm whistle device in one embodiment.
As shown in Fig. 2, safety-type alarm whistle 6 includes shell 100, the interior chamber having with 5 gas connection of high-voltage tube;The whistle
Body 400, by setting external screw thread on the outer wall of whistle body 400 to be connect with shell 100;Whistle core 110 connects with whistle body 400
It connects, and whistle core 110 is threadedly coupled with whistle body 400, locking nut 900 is also arranged with outside whistle core 110;Alarm piston 700, sets
In in whistle body 400, and it is configured to direction axially along and is slided in whistle body 400;Sealing piston 300, is set
It is located in shell 100 for a part, another part is located in whistle body 400, and sealing piston 300 has first in its axial direction
End face I and second end face II, wherein first end face I bears the pressure of high pressure gas in chamber, and second end face II is born from report
The pressure of alert piston 700.
In addition, the first sealing ring 500 is equipped between whistle body 400 and shell 100 in order to improve leakproofness, and in whistle body 400
The second sealing ring 600 is equipped between alarm piston 700.And it is also set in high-voltage tube 5 and the threaded connection place of safety-type alarm whistle 6
There is third sealing ring 130.
In addition, in order to avoid causing workpiece rapid wear caused by frequently contacting, sealing piston 300 have non-metallic part with
Make second end face II that there is the non-metal portion that can be in close contact with inner wall step surface.
The first spring 800 is equipped between whistle core 110 and alarm piston 700, the first spring 800 is applied to alarm piston 700
Add the pressure for making alarm piston 700 that sealing piston 300 be pushed to leave inner wall step surface.In addition, being equipped with second spring in chamber
200, second spring 200 is arranged to apply elastic force to the first end face I of sealing piston 300.Sealing piston 300 and whistle body 400
Between with pressure variation carry out open and close matching relationship, by left or right rotation adjust whistle core 110 so that the first spring
800 occur elastic deformation, so that alarming value is within the scope of 5-6MPa, are then locked by locking nut 900.
When bleed pressure 111 is higher than 6MPa, the power of bleed pressure 111 and spring 200 is acted in sealing piston 300,
At this point, being in closed state between sealing piston 300 and whistle body 400, overcomes the elastic force of the first spring 800, make alarm piston
700 in axial direction move upwards, so that the second end face II of sealing piston 300 and the inner wall step surface of whistle body 400 are close
Contact, i.e., safety-type alarm whistle 6 is in non-alarm station.
And when bleed pressure 111 is lower than 5MPa, the power of the first spring 800 acts on alarm piston 700, alarm piston
700 push sealing piston 300 down, and the second end face II of sealing piston 300 is pushed away the inner wall of whistle body 400 by alarm piston 700
Step surface, at this point, in the open state between sealing piston 300 and whistle body 400, i.e., safety-type alarm whistle 6 is in alarm condition.
And when left-handed adjusting whistle core 110, the elastic force of the first spring 800 reduces, between sealing living 300 and whistle body 400
Closed state is switched to, at this point, acting on alarm piston 700 without bleed pressure, the screw thread between whistle core 110 and whistle body 400
Effective connection screw thread of connection is reduced, it might even be possible to whistle core all back-outed in left-handed adjustment process, it will not be due to gas source
All parts such as whistle core 110, the first spring 800 and alarm piston 700 are gone out in the effect of pressure 111, so as to avoid people
Member's injury, ensure that the personal safety of user.
It should be pointed out that bleed pressure 111 from high-voltage tube 5 high pressure gas after gas passage enters chamber
The pressure of formation, arrow direction illustrates the action direction of bleed pressure 111 in figure.
